What is a seer (ser)?

The seer (ser) equals about 933 grams, or eighty tola (close to one kilogram).

Origin of the seer (ser)

From Hindi/Urdu 'ser', a major pre-metric trade weight.

Where it is used

Historical grain, milk, and produce trade across South Asia.

When and where it was developed

Standardized in British India; aligned near 1 kg after metrication.

What is a lepton (biblical roman)?

The lepton was the smallest coin of New Testament times, about 0.03 gram in this scale.

Origin of the lepton (biblical roman)

From Greek 'lepton', meaning small or thin.

Where it is used

Biblical references to the smallest possible sums.

When and where it was developed

The lowest-value coin in circulation in first-century Judea.
